你查询的IP:[119.78.26.8]  地理位置:中国科技网

最新查询123.64.48.221 122.64.23.209 121.248.221.199 116.66.132.130 123.138.152.227 124.128.59.49 210.78.13.15 124.220.205.4 122.119.73.232 119.78.26.8 119.31.192.30 60.235.115.84 116.215.50.199 169.211.1.95 220.101.192.153 120.32.30.226 123.112.191.56 218.64.163.127 221.199.192.136 125.214.96.34 119.32.81.161 202.181.112.174 61.240.109.108 60.63.94.126 123.138.145.5 203.95.203.232 210.15.80.63 122.119.137.19 122.156.75.169 116.193.16.105 116.242.220.117